Depends on the company you work at, but most tech companies I've been at have gone the "micro" services approach. Example: - 1 repo for the frontend
- 1 for each api
- 1 for the infrastructure terraform scripts It's good for CI / CD and general code base organization. Also easier to track changes and handle security. You give devs access only to the repos they need to do their job. Our team has a product with multiple integrations and internal apis, so we easily have 40+ repos. |
